Adrián Niño strengthens the Blue and White attack until 2029

Málaga CF completes the signing of the young striker from Atlético de Madrid. The player joins the Malaguista club for the next four seasons.

Adrián Niño Heredia, born in Rota (Cádiz) on 19/06/2004, is a well-rounded, dynamic forward with a strong scoring instinct. He joins Málaga CF in a transfer from Atlético de Madrid and has signed a four-year contract until 2029.

He began his development in Atlético’s youth academy in the 2020/21 season. While playing for the club’s youth team, he stood out for his quality and goal-scoring ability, tallying 15 goal contributions (12 goals and 3 assists) in 15 UEFA Youth League matches across the 2022/23 and 2023/24 seasons.

In the 2023/24 season, in addition to playing with Atlético’s U19 team, he also competed with the club’s reserve side in the Primera Federación, where he scored 9 goals. In the following 2024/25 campaign, he improved his numbers, netting 10 goals for Atlético Madrileño. His strong performances earned him a debut with Diego Simeone’s first team in La Liga on 18th January 2025, at Butarque.

Adrián Niño commits to the Blue and White project, where he will showcase both his impressive present and promising future, bringing his quality, dynamism, and goal-scoring ability to the team.
